How much do day linux operator j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average yearly pay for day linux operator in the United States is $149,062.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$136,500.00 and $165,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

THE ROLE

Bring your Linux leadership, automation attitude, and passion for reliable infrastructure to a global technology environment. Herbalife is seeking a hands-on Manager, Server Operations – Linux to lead a dedicated team of systems engineers and help modernize the infrastructure that supports our global business. In this player-coach role, you will guide day-to-day Linux operations, strengthen reliability and security, and help advance our hybrid cloud strategy across on-premises data centers and leading c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ure, and GCP.

 

What You’ll Do

•  Own the reliability, performance, capacity, and security of enterprise Linux environments across global data centers and cloud platforms.
•    Lead, mentor, and develop a small team of Linux systems engineers, crafting clarity around priorities, workload, on-call coverage, and professional growth.  
•    Drive automation and infrastructure-as-code practices using tools such as Ansible, Terraform, Puppet/Chef, Bash, and Python to improve consistency, speed, and operational efficiency.
•    Lead all aspects of patching, vulnerability remediation, OS lifecycle management, and Linux hardening standards to support secure and compliant operations.
•    Lead fixing and handling blocking issues for sophisticated incidents, including root-cause analysis, post-incident reviews, and long-term corrective actions.
•    Partner with cloud engineering, networking, storage, security, and application teams to support hybrid-cloud workloads, migrations, and infrastructure modernization.
•    Improve monitoring, alerting, observability, runbooks, and on-call practices using platforms such as Prometheus, Grafana, Datadog, Nagios, or similar tools.  
•    Contribute to infrastructure roadmap planning, capacity forecasting, vendor discussions, licensing, and budget planning in partnership with technology leadership.

SKILLS AND BACKGROUND REQUIRED TO BE SUCCESSFUL: 

• 7+ years of Linux systems administration, engineering, or operations experience in enterprise environments.
•    2+ years of experience leading, supervising, mentoring, or managing technical team members.
•    Strong hands-on experience with on-premises infrastructure, including bare metal and virtualization, as well as cloud operations in AWS, Azure, and/or GCP.
•    Experience supporting hybrid-cloud workloads, server migrations, infrastructure modernization, and enterprise-scale Linux environments.
•    A demonstrable ability to use automation and infrastructure-as-code tools such as Ansible, Terraform, Puppet, Chef, Bash, or Python to improve reliability and reduce manual effort.    
•    Experience operating in a 24x7 enterprise environment with incident management, change control, on-call programs, and SLA accountability.

Preferred Technical Skills and Certifications


•    Deep knowledge of Linux distributions such as RHEL/CentOS, Ubuntu, or equivalent, including kernel tuning, storage, networking, package management, and security hardening.
•    Automation and scripting experience with Ansible, Terraform, Bash, and/or Python; CI/CD pipeline or GitOps experience is a plus.
•    Experience with monitoring and observability tools such as Prometheus, Grafana, Datadog, Nagios, or equivalent platforms.
•    Familiarity with ITSM platforms such as ServiceNow for incident, change, and problem management.
•    Relevant certifications are a plus, including RHCE/RHCSA, AWS/Azure/GCP Associate or Professional, Linux Foundation Certified System Administrator, or ITIL Foundation.
•    Good communication and documentation skills, with the ability to partner across teams and maintain clear runbooks and operational standards.
